Comprehending Contemporary Phone Systems
Contemporary phone systems have transformed remarkably from classic landlines to sophisticated digital solutions that integrate smoothly with various technologies. In today's world, businesses have the option of features such as VoIP, which facilitates voice interactions over the internet, making phone systems more flexible and economical. With cloud-driven solutions, companies can adjust their phone systems based on their requirements, removing the limitations of material infrastructure.
The integration of mobile devices has likewise transformed how phone systems function. Many modern telephone systems now allow employees to communicate through smartphones and tablets, providing increased mobility and accessibility. This integration permits features like call forwarding, voicemail to email, and video conferencing, fostering collaboration no matter the location. Consequently, businesses can preserve correspondence efficiency while adapting to the demands of a remote or hybrid workforce.
Furthermore, the incorporation of artificial intelligence and automation into phone systems boosts user experience and operational efficiency. Features such as virtual assistants and automated call routing accelerate processes, permitting companies to handle customer interactions more effectively. Advantages of Combination
Connecting phone systems with modern technology offers numerous advantages that can significantly enhance operational operations. One of the most significant benefits is improved communication efficiency. By connecting telephone systems with different platforms, such as CRM tools, companies can simplify communication channels. This combination allows for capabilities like automatic call logging, which conserves time and ensures vital information is consistently accessible. Employees can dedicate their efforts to engaging with customers rather than becoming overwhelmed by administrative responsibilities.
Another advantage of integrating telephone systems is the improvement of customer service. Modern phone systems, equipped with advanced technologies like machine learning and voice recognition, can provide faster response times and personalized experiences. For case in point, integrating with chatbots can aid address customer inquiries in immediate terms, ensuring that help is accessible even during peak hours. This fluid merging of services results in enhanced customer satisfaction and loyalty, as clients cherish prompt and efficient communication.
Moreover, integrating phone systems can lead to reduced expenses for businesses. By moving to a cloud-based phone system, organizations can eliminate the need for traditional hardware and cut down on maintenance costs. Additionally, integrating with complementary digital tools can improve workflows, diminishing the resources needed for daily operations. This not only releases budget for alternative critical investments but also allows companies to expand their communication capabilities more adequately, adapting to growing needs in a ever-changing market.
Important Factors for Implementation
When planning to combine contemporary technology with your communication system, it's crucial to evaluate your present infrastructure. Understanding the current telephone infrastructure and their features will help spot potential shortcomings and areas for upgrading. Think about the interoperability of your current hardware with modern technologies, such as Voice over Internet Protocol or unified communication systems. This assessment will ensure a smoother transition and minimize interruptions during the update process.
Another important factor is user training and support. A phone system may have advanced capabilities that employees are not acquainted with, causing ineffective use of the advanced technology. Providing adequate training can boost productivity and ease the adaptation process. It is important to ensure that employees comprehend how to utilize the advanced tools efficiently, so they can take total benefit of the benefits that modern phone systems offer.
Lastly, continuous maintenance and support should be factored into your planning. As technology evolves, regular updates and technical assistance will be essential to keep your telephone system functioning well. Creating a reliable support partnership or in-house maintenance team can avoid downtime and ensure reliable performance. After all, an effective phone system is crucial for maintaining communication and supporting organizational operations.
